I'm not much of an adherent to the yearly dropping of the ball on Times Square, nor pay much attention to the banging and popping of the fireworks going off outside everywhere, but one of the neighbours from the rear came out in front of my apartment with their two lads, his wife and their two-month old baby in her stroller.

I didn't want to go out and mess with their privacy being with their family, but half way through it, I decided to go for a short walk and say Hello to them en passing. I've been trying to catch up with stuff I'm behind on before the end of the year. Doesn't look like that's going to happen! Going by, the two lads instantly included me in on the excitement. They're about six years old and think I'm awesome.

The Dad told me I missed out on the best pyro attraction they had, which put out a lot of colours and reached the height of the palms nearby. Instead of the walk, I joined in with them. The Dad wanted me to make like the Statue of Liberty and hold up a Roman candle until the eight rounds shot off, so I did.

He tried to get Mom to do one but she was content just watching the fun and not touching any of the fireworks, and keeping Baby away from the smoke.

With the little kids, there were just small fire crackers, smoke bombs and Roman candles. The two boys had fun with sparklers. I tried the built-in video camera on my mobile device for the first time, getting one of the strobing fireworks they had.

We had great conversations talking about past experiences with fireworks, throwing a powerful M-80 into a pond and watching fish momentarily float to the surface years ago, amongst other things we used to do in the 1970s.

Later the Dad said he wished he could have done more, but I told him his boys would remember this experience and that was what is important. It cheered him.

It was an hour well-spent. Sometimes the smallest things in life are the most cherished and memorial. Being included in their little exhibit means the world to me. They will be leaving this apartment complex in February.

Well, sounds like a war zone out there right now - Well, good reason - it's 12:01 am right now and the rolling and whistling is everybody shooting off the best of their arsenals!

Hope ye all have a wonderful and prosperous 2016, from Daniel
